A single cask Bowmore 1996 25-year-old bottled by Douglas Laing in 2022 without colouring or chill filtration for their XOP (Extra Old Particular) range.
Bowmore 1996 25-year-old Cask DL15647 was a refill hogshead that yielded 194 bottles at a strength of 51%, and if you've ever had any Bowmore from the magical run of mid-1990s vintages you'll know what to expect - a masterclass of seaweedy coastal notes and gentle smoke, usually with plenty of sweet exotic fruit. Tasting Notes
Official Tasting Notes
Nose: The nose immediately shows cured meats, peated barley and a damp earth sweetness.
Palate: The fulsome palate delivers Islay in a bottle – seaweed, charred oak and streaky bacon – balanced by a sweet, moreish character.
Finish: The finish goes on and on and on with much of what went before.
